successive signatures are led through dift'erent stitcher and folding mechanisms to a common dellvery point. Thls inventlon more specificallyincludes means whereby the signatures are alternately fed to two stitcher and two folding mechanisms and are fed from the folding mechanisms to a common delivery mechanism.
' This invention also more specifically includes a common delivery cylinder having grippers arranged to take the stitched and folded signatures from, the jaws of their respective female folding cylinders.
The object of this invention is to provide means for rapidly stitching, folding and delivering signatures and, at the same time,
permit the stoppage of the signatures an ample time to allow them to be accurately stitched.

By'sendingione signature to one stitcher mechanism and the next signature to another stitcher mechanism, I am enabledto stitch "one signature While the other one'is being fed intoposition for stitching. Thisalternate stitching of" the signatures permits first one stitched signature to be folded and'de- 'livered to'th'e delivery devicexand then the 7 other stitched signature to be folded and delivered to the delivery device. I
It will thus be seen that ample time is given for the stitching and delivery of the successive signatures.
